[a/s] HELP. rotting frame



 I have a major rot problem in the floor of my 1970 safari,or so I thought. 
I started to pull up the floor and found that the frame is rusting to bits.   
Some of the outside steel braces have rusted thru; the insulation is
saturated with water; the plywood in the foward round section is all rotten
and mildew; and so is the back section. I can stick my hand through the
floor and the walls in the back, they are so rotten.I have pictures that
can be seen at   "http://alphacomposite.homestead.com/home.html"
 I'm thinking of pulling the shell off the plywood. This looks like it
would not be so bad once I take the bottom pan off. I have done this to the
front section. I was thinking I could just cut the bolts that run around
the perimeter on the underside of the plywood and put beams through the
windows and pick the shell off the plywood, and then pull the sole and
frame out from under it. 
 I would then cut off the remaining plywood, ( after I cut new 3/4" treated
plywood to replace the rotten wood ) sand blast the frame, re- weld rusted
parts, paint and put back together. Sounds easy? I can take more pictures
if someone wants more detail.
